Subject: Fernlock line pricing — decision needed

Team — welcoming our incoming director to this thread. Current Fernlock pricing is undercutting the Orris tier by 12%, which is cannibalizing upgrades. Proposal: raise Fernlock list price 7% at renewal, grandfather existing contracts for one year. Sales projects minimal churn; support costs unchanged. Alternative is bundling, but that delays the fix two quarters. I need sign-off by Thursday so we can brief the regional leads. The underlying business rationale is set out below.

management briefing: Headcount on the Belix team goes from 60 to 93 by the end of November. Gross margin on Belix came in at 23 percent against a plan of 47 percent.

This alert fires when the Hoistline autoscaler has observed queue depth above the scale-up threshold for five consecutive intervals without provisioning new workers. For plugin authors: your consumers will see rising lag, but messages are not dropped; backpressure semantics remain unchanged. Common causes include quota exhaustion in the worker pool and malformed scaling policies submitted via the plugin API. Verify your policy validates against the v3 schema before filing a report. Escalations and policy questions go to the platform team.

alerts address for kafof-bagag: kasael@olvarqdyn.corp

### Why autocomplete got slow

The Pinebarrow suggest index rebuilds on every dictionary publish, and lately publishes happen hourly. During a rebuild, queries fall back to the stale segment, which is fine — the problem is the rebuild itself hogging IO and pushing p99 past a second. If you get paged, first check whether two rebuilds overlapped; that's almost always it. Rebuild concurrency, segment size, and the stale-read window are all controlled by the constants below.

constants for yaduf-fahag:
BUDGETS = {
    "kelix": 528,
    "briwyn": 734,
}

- [ ] Key ceremony item 12 (plugin authors): confirm the Poolwright connection-pool credentials your plugin consumes are issued only via the brokered handle, never embedded in plugin config. Verify pool size limits and idle timeouts match the published Marstead profile before signing the attestation sheet. Should the broker keystore require re-initialization during the ceremony, use the recovery passphrase recorded immediately below this item.

unlock words, bawef-kahap: sorax-sorir-quenys-aldok